
Add functionality and customize your Drupal application with thousands of projects contributed by our amazing community.
A module is code that extends Drupal's by altering existing functionality or adding new features. You can use modules contributed by others or create your own. Learn more about creating and using Drupal modules.
Reinforcement Learning (RL) API
This module is included in DXPR CMS. The Reinforcement Learning (RL) module implements A/B testing in the most efficient and effective way possible, minizing lost conversions using machine learning...
Categories: Automation, Content display, User engagement
DXPR AI Provider
Never Hit AI Limits Again - Write 10,000+ Word Content with Zero Downtime! Write comprehensive content without hitting AI limits or dealing with service outages. DXPR AI Provider connects Drupal to...
Categories: Content editing experience, Developer tools, Integrations
AI Social Posts
This module is part of the AI module ecosystem and included in DXPR CMS. AI Social Posts provides a flexible framework for creating and managing AI-assisted social media content across multiple...
Categories: Automation, Content editing experience, Search engine optimization (SEO)
Library Books
Categories: Administration tools, Content display
CRM - Contact Relationship Management
Contact Relationship Management (CRM) is the preferred solution for modern Drupal. Community-Oriented Whereas some other efforts to build a Drupal-native CRM have been primarily developed by one...
Castorcito
The Castorcito module allows building components from a user interface.
Categories: Content display, Content editing experience, Site structure
Trash Workflows: Recoverable delete powered by core
CODE IN PROGRESS. NOT READY TO GO WITHIN A MILE OF A LIVE SITE. Provides a trash (soft-delete) workflow which works well with (but does not require) Workflow buttons Features Provides a Trash...
Categories: Access control, Administration tools, Content editing experience
Sector Legacy
This project exists to bridge the gap between Sector 9 and Sector 10 to allow for continued support for features that newer Sector builds no longer support. It does not aid in the upgrade process...
Commerce Satispay
Satispay payment system for Drupal Commerce. 8.x-1.x Requirements Satispay Online API PHP SDK via Libraries API and Drupal Commerce of course. 2.x This new version is based on the previous one but...
Categories: E-commerce
Acquia Optimize
Acquia Optimize is a module that implements the Acquia Optimize Quick Scan for editors in Drupal to see potential SEO improvements and accessibility issues on a page. Features - Checks the page for...
Categories: Accessibility, Search engine optimization (SEO)
Display Builder
A display building tool by the UI Suite team: Design system native: fully use your design system (components, style utilities, icons, themes/modes, CSS variables...) directly in Drupal without the...
Categories: Content display, Content editing experience
Content Review and Critique
Critique or Review each other's content. Users with appropriate roles (reviewers) can review your content. There is a list of pre-defined points on which reviewers can comment on your content....
Categories: Content editing experience
Vipps MobilePay Login
Vipps MobilePay Login is the easiest way to sign in and create an account. No need to worry about usernames and passwords. All you need to sign in is your phone number, Vipps, and you are logged in...
Media Folders
This module provides a better UI for managing and selecting Media entities in a folder structure. This folder structure is a Taxonomy vocabulary and is not reflected in the physical location of the...
Categories: Content display, Content editing experience, Media
PDF Sanitizer
Enhance your Drupal site's security by automatically sanitizing uploaded PDF files. The PDF Sanitizer module removes malicious content like JavaScript actions, ensuring only safe PDFs are stored....
Categories: Security
Speculative Loading
Speculative Loading enables browsers to preload pages users are likely to visit next, creating near-instant navigation experiences on your Drupal site. By intelligently prefetching or prerendering...
Categories: Performance
Site Settings Extended
This module provides some different layouts/functionality to the excellent Site Settings module. Mainly, a complete overhaul of the layout is added. There are two options: Single form Core config...
Categories: Administration tools
Image Library Widget
Provides an image widget that allows users to upload or choose an existing image from a library with a predefined set of images. Each widget can be configured to show images within a media type....
Categories: Media
CKEditor Braille
CKEditor5 plugin that provides ability to write Braille in editor. Letters combos are mapped to Braille unicode values on text format's configuration, once plugin is added to a toolbar. Install and...
Categories: Content display, Content editing experience, Integrations
Content First
The Content First module provides a simple tool for viewing the plain text content of any node without design, media, or layout distractions. It helps content teams, editors, and designers focus on...
Categories: Content editing experience
Contribution Records
Contribution Records system used by the new www.drupal.org site. The way to store contribution records and credits will change to this new system. It stores the same information as before, only...
Next.js generator
The nextgen module is a Next.js code generator by drush gen command. Base Next.js code is https://github.com/cooldrupal/next-drupal-decoupled-kit-blog. Generator commands: Generation Next.js pages...
Categories: Decoupled, Developer tools
UNEP Legislation
This module provides a content type to store and present legislative content in Drupal. It also implements an API integration with the Laws.Africa Indigo platform https://github.com/laws-africa...
Categories: Developer tools, Integrations, Site structure
Varbase AI
Varbase AI is an advanced collection of AI-driven tools designed to empower editorial teams with intelligent automation, content generation, image optimization, and taxonomy management. It enables...
Categories: Content editing experience, Integrations
Varbase API
A JSON:API implementation with authentication and authorization that allows for easy ingestion of content by other applications. Can be installed in the extra components installation step with...
Categories: Decoupled